1
guided by high ideals
believing strongly in good principles and wanting the world to be better
Vartosenos šablonas:
idealistic [person/group/goal/vision]; [someone] is idealistic
Dažna klaida:
Do not use idealistic simply to mean “perfect.” An idealistic person has strong ideals; an ideal person is perfect for a purpose.

2
unrealistically hopeful or impractical
thinking about what would be perfect or good, but not enough about what is really possible
Vartosenos šablonas:
too/overly idealistic; an idealistic [plan/view/expectation]; idealistic about [something]
Dažna klaida:
Idealistic can be positive, but with words like too or overly it often means “not realistic enough.”

3
relating to philosophical idealism
connected with the philosophy that ideas or the mind are basic to reality
Vartosenos šablonas:
idealistic [philosophy/theory/tradition/account]
Dažna klaida:
In philosophy, idealistic does not mean simply “hopeful” or “impractical”; it refers to idealism as a theory of reality or knowledge.
